Ingredients and spices that need to be prepared to make Brad's southern boil with a pacific nw flair:
- 2 andouille sausages
- 2 linguiça sausages
- 8 medium red potatoes
- 6 ears fresh corn on the cob. Broke in half
- 4 lbs large prawns
- 2 dozen medium oysters
- 4 lbs mussels
- 4 lbs manila clams
- 3 dungeness crabs, cleaned and broke in half
- 4 lbs king salmon fillet, debone and cut into chunks
- 1 bag Louisiana boil seasonings for 20 lbs
- Butter
- Lemon wedges
